iOS 与 Android 操作系统:专业剖析16

在移动操作系统领域,iOS 和 Android 是不可忽视的两大巨头。它们分别由 Apple 和 Google 开发,为智能手机、平板电脑和其他移动设备提供基础架构。尽管它们的目标受众相同,但在这两个操作系统之间存在着显著的差异,影响着用户体验、设备兼容性和应用程序开发。

架构与安全

iOS 是一个封闭源代码的操作系统,仅适用于 Apple 制造的设备。这种封闭式架构为 iOS 提供了更高的安全性,因为 Apple 完全控制硬件和软件的集成。相反,Android 是一个开源操作系统,允许制造商对源代码进行修改和定制。这种开放性允许设备多样性,但可能会导致安全漏洞,因为多个制造商负责保护其设备。

用户界面与易用性

iOS 以其简洁优雅的用户界面而闻名。图标整齐排列,操作简单直观。这种一致性使 iOS 非常适合新用户和非技术人员。Android 提供了更可定制的用户界面,允许用户根据自己的喜好调整小部件、主屏幕和应用程序。这种灵活性吸引了喜欢个性化设备的用户。

应用程序生态系统

iOS 拥有一个庞大且经过严格筛选的应用程序生态系统。App Store 中的所有应用程序都必须经过 Apple 的审查,以确保质量和安全性。这导致了在一个安全可靠的环境中提供一致且高质量的应用程序。Android 拥有一个更开放的生态系统,允许用户从 Google Play 商店或其他第三方来源安装应用程序。这种开放性带来了更大的应用程序多样性,但同时也增加了恶意软件和安全性问题的风险。

硬件支持

iOS 仅适用于 Apple 设备,这意味着它可以针对特定硬件进行优化。这提供了无缝的性能和卓越的电池寿命。Android 适用于各种设备,包括智能手机、平板电脑和可穿戴设备。这种兼容性带来了更大的选择性,但也可能导致不同设备之间的性能差异。

应用程序开发

iOS 应用程序使用 Objective-C 或 Swift 语言开发,而 Android 应用程序使用 Java 或 Kotlin 语言。iOS 应用程序的开发过程更严格,需要遵守 Apple 的指南。Android 应用程序的开发更灵活,允许开发者使用更广泛的工具和技术。

市场份额和趋势

根据 StatCounter,截至 2023 年 2 月,iOS 在全球移动操作系统市场中拥有约 27% 的份额,而 Android 拥有约 70% 的份额。iOS 在发达国家更受欢迎,而 Android 在新兴市场更占优势。随着移动设备的持续普及,预计这两大操作系统在未来几年将继续保持市场主导地位。

iOS 和 Android 是功能强大的移动操作系统,各有其优势和劣势。iOS 提供无与伦比的安全性、优雅的用户界面和经过严格筛选的应用程序生态系统,非常适合注重稳定性和便捷性的用户。Android 提供广泛的设备兼容性、高度可定制的用户界面和丰富的应用程序多样性,非常适合喜欢个性化和灵活性的人。最终,最佳选择取决于个人偏好和特定需求。

2024-10-19


上一篇:华为鸿蒙系统申请流程及专业解读

下一篇:Android 源码修改指南:深入内核